Hey so I was going to San Pablo tomorrow afternoon to catch the weekenders. It's my 3rd time there (5th time to a B&M poker room) and I still haven't figured out how much I should buy in with. I've always done 50 times the big bet online, but $300 in chips in person takes a whole lot of room I have quickly found out... Instead I've just bought in with $200, but does that sound too small (33.3 times the big bet)?

Also as you guys might know their 3/6 game has a $2 SB and $2 button in addition to the $3 BB. Weird, but I'm guessing they do that because of their $3 rake + $1 jackpot drop, to keep people from wanting to chop the pot preflop perhaps?

Found out today that CSP takes the drop even without a flop, so chopping is out of the question.

The 6/12 uses $2 chips, 1 chip SB and 1 chip on the button, $4 drop. They just installed slot machines, so the place is a madhouse.
